Water Level: 297.6 | Water Temperature: 74.7˚ Weather: 63˚ | Cloudy | Winds: 7 mph 1. Largemouth Bass: Bass are active and holding around secondary points and chunk rock banks with drops into 8-12 feet of water. Slow-rolling spinnerbaits and soft plastic grubs along edges of submerged wood cover are producing quality catches. Try fishing […]

Lake Guntersville October Lake Update October rolled in with the kind of wind that jump-starts fall patterns on Lake Guntersville. We’ve had steady 15+ mph days from the northeast east and southeast — not a light breeze. It’s moving bait cooling the surface and getting the lake ready for the classic October bite.
